  • Page 5 H1 Handheld Diagnostic Device H1 Handheld Diagnostic Device is designed to use as a tool for NIU electric scooters Maintenance, features including: • Check RS485 Bus Communication between ECU<->Other Electronic components • Vehicle Data Analysis • Read BMS Data •...

  • Page 35 How to Set Time on Display Step 1: Press to set Time on Display (This function only applies to M and N scooters homologated under EEC 168/2013) For Europe countries, Set + 01 Hour 00 Minute for Winter time Set + 02 Hour 00 Minute for Summer time For other countries, please set according to UTC difference.

  • Page 38 Step 1 Connect H1 with computer via the usb cable. And click “USB” icon on H1 to make your PC recognize the TF card inside H1. Then open the H1 folder to delete all the files to avoid mix with the new generated files. Then just quit from PC.
  • Page 39 H1 to PC Step 2: when connection is successful, Blue indicator on H1 will be On then find the device on your PC, the disk name can be “H1”,”No Name” or “Untitled” depending on the operating system. Step 3: Open the disk on PC and copy the downloaded .bin update files ie ECU/FOC/LCU/DB into the disk.
